SampleProfileInference.h File Reference
struct  llvm::afdo_detail::TypeMap< BlockT >
struct  llvm::afdo_detail::TypeMap< BasicBlock >
struct  llvm::afdo_detail::TypeMap< MachineBasicBlock >
struct  llvm::FlowBlock
 A wrapper of a binary basic block. More...
struct  llvm::FlowJump
 A wrapper of a jump between two basic blocks. More...
struct  llvm::FlowFunction
 A wrapper of binary function with basic blocks and jumps. More...
class  llvm::SampleProfileInference< BT >
 Sample profile inference pass. More...


 This is an optimization pass for GlobalISel generic memory operations.


void llvm::applyFlowInference (FlowFunction &Func)
 Apply the profile inference algorithm for a given flow function. More...

Detailed Description

This file provides the interface for the profile inference algorithm, profi.

Definition in file SampleProfileInference.h.